D2 DIODE (STARTER SOLENOID)
D2 Diode Troubleshooting
A defective D2 diode will result in the following
conditions.
Shorted Diode
Fuse F8 will blow continually.
Open Diode
Diode will not provide protection to the sensitive
electronic components. Malfunction or damage
may occur to the ECM.

Starter motor is on the front of the engine, not sure if the starter solenoid is there also. At this stage, probably the best bet is to remove the side panels and start looking around. You can trace back from the battery easy enough. It's going to be a heavy cable to carry the current. Can also go from the starter backward to find it.
When you locate it, try and disconnect positive and then see if the bike powers up with the battery. You can also check for the 12v signal voltage to the solenoid to see if somehow that is closing it or you could give it a sharp tap to see if its something mechanical that is binding it.
Basic troubleshooting at this point, if you arent comfortable with it then best to have it trailered to a dealer. HTH.

I would have left the heavy wire that went to the motor disconnected and checked for 12v on the thinner wire that should be coming from the the wiring harness. If that has power, that explains why the solenoid was closed. If it doesn't, then the solenoid is bad.
Now if that wire has power, then you need to keep going back to see what is energizing it. Somebody else mentioned a starter relay. I'm at work and cant check my bike to verify if there is one. There is a starter enable circuit that must be energized before the the solenoid can engage (if it was working properly), but it comes off the ecm and all the mode button, brake light switch, kill switch, and other safety switches must be set before it can be enabled. The starter enable circuit should not be energized if the key is off, foot not on brake, kill switch set to off, or any of the other factors not set correctly before starting. In order for that to be part of the problem, all the safety switches would have to be malfunctioning and the starter button stuck. However, only the D2 diode and solenoid are in the end loop of that circuit and if the starter solenoid is stuck closed it would energize the starter with the key off and none of the conditions for a start being met.

Engine is ground. Connect the battery back in the circuit. Dont connect the big wire to the solenoid. Check for 12v on the signal wire to the solenoid. Should be 0 volts give or take. If it's 12v, then its keeping the solenoid engaged. If not, then the solenoid itself is stuck closed.
